HOW TO CREATE A SAFE AND COZY NURSERY

Designing your baby’s nursery is one of the most exciting parts of preparing for parenthood. It’s more than just a room—it’s a space where your little one will sleep, play, and grow. To help you create a warm, peaceful, and safe environment, we’ve listed six key tips every parent should consider when setting up the perfect nursery.

CHOOSE A SAFE CRIB

Safety comes first. Select a crib that meets current safety standards, with a firm mattress and fitted sheet. Avoid using pillows, blankets, or crib bumpers, which pose suffocation risks. Make sure the slats are no more than 2 3/8 inches apart to prevent your baby from slipping through.

KEEP THE NURSERY CLUTTER-FREE

While it’s tempting to decorate with lots of toys and decor, a clean, clutter-free space reduces hazards and keeps your baby’s room more peaceful. Store items in labeled bins or baskets and use wall-mounted shelves for extra storage without taking up floor space.

MAINTAIN A COMFORTABLE TEMPERATURE

Newborns are sensitive to temperature changes. Keep the nursery between 68–72°F (20–22°C) and use a room thermometer to monitor it. Choose breathable bedding and dress your baby in sleep-appropriate layers to help regulate body temperature.

USE SOFT LIGHTING

Create a calm atmosphere with dimmable lights or soft, warm bulbs. A nightlight or lamp with a low-watt bulb helps with nighttime feedings and diaper changes without overstimulating your baby or disrupting their sleep.

CHOOSE NON-TOXIC PAINT AND MATERIALS

Go for low-VOC or zero-VOC paint, and opt for furniture made from non-toxic, eco-friendly materials. Babies explore with their hands and mouths, so it's best to minimize exposure to harmful chemicals from the start.
